Typical HVAC Emergencies That Require Immediate Attention

Several HVAC issues require emergency service. Acknowledging these concerns can assist you know when to call for expert assistance:

  • Complete System Failure
    When your heating or cooling system stops working totally, specifically throughout extreme weather condition, it's more than simply an inconvenience-- it can be unsafe. Our emergency HVAC professionals can diagnose and fix the issue quickly, restoring your home's comfort and security.
  • Unusual Noises or Smells
    Odd seem like banging, grinding, or shrieking from your HVAC system often signal a major mechanical problem that could lead to bigger problems if not dealt with quickly. Likewise, unusual smells may indicate electrical issues or even gas leakages. Our professional HVAC contractors can identify these issues and make necessary repair work before they become dangerous.
  • Water Leaks
    Water leaking from your HVAC system can damage your home and cause mold development. Our professionals locate the source of leaks and repair them appropriately to prevent water damage.
  • Refrigerant Leaks
    Refrigerant leaks lower your a/c's cooling capability and can damage the environment. They require expert attention as refrigerant dealing with require specialized training and devices.
  • Electrical Issues
    Problems with electrical components in your HVAC system posture fire dangers and ought to be attended to right away by certified professionals. Our HVAC specialists have the training to securely fix electrical issues.

Common HVAC Problems Homeowners Face

  • Poor Airflow
    Restricted air flow makes your system work harder and lowers comfort. Our HVAC professionals recognize airflow issues, whether triggered by duct issues, dirty filters, or fan issues.
  • Unequal Heating or Cooling
    If some rooms are too hot while others are too cold, you may have duct problems, insulation concerns, or an improperly sized system. Our professional HVAC contractors can diagnose these problems and advise services.
  • Brief Cycling
    When your system turns on and off frequently, it squanders energy and wears parts faster. Our HVAC professionals can figure out whether the problem comes from a blocked filter, inappropriate thermostat settings, or something more serious.
  • High Energy Bills
    Sudden boosts in energy expenses often suggest HVAC ineffectiveness. Our specialists carry out energy performance assessments to determine the cause and suggest improvements.
  • Humidity Problems
    Modern HVAC systems must assist manage indoor humidity. If your home feels too humid in summer season or too dry in winter season, our HVAC specialists can suggest options to enhance convenience and air quality.
  • Thermostat Problems
    Sometimes what seems like a system failure is really a thermostat issue. Our HVAC specialists can fix or replace thermostats and help you upgrade to programmable or clever designs for much better comfort control and energy cost savings.

Getting Ready For HVAC Emergencies

  • Keep Contact Information Handy
    Store our emergency number 888-409-7841 in your phone so you can reach us rapidly when needed.
  • Know Your System Basics
    Acquaint yourself with the location of your HVAC equipment and how to shut it off in case of emergency.
  • Carry Out Regular Maintenance
    Routine professional upkeep reduces the likelihood of emergencies. Our HVAC professionals can establish a upkeep schedule for your system.
  • Set Up Carbon Monoxide Detectors
    If you have combustion heating equipment, carbon monoxide detectors supply an early caution of hazardous leakages.
